Read fault

Requested sector not found

The operating system cannot read from the hard drive, optical drive, or USB device, the system could not find a particular sector on the disk, or the requested sector is defective.

Replace the optical medium, USB medium or device. Ensure that the

SAS backplane, USB, or SATA cables are properly connected.

See "Troubleshooting a USB Device" on page 148, "Troubleshooting an Optical Drive" on page 158,

or "Troubleshooting a Hard Drive" on page 160 for the appropriate drive(s) installed in your system.
